Workflow Automation & Business Process Management

This service helps organisations design, implement and optimise cloud-based workflows and business processes using low-code automation. It enables integration across systems, improves visibility and control of work, and supports secure, compliant process change without large-scale system replacement.

Support levels
Support is provided for workflow automation solutions that are designed and implemented on a bespoke, client-specific basis. Support channels, including email, telephone and web-based support, are agreed per engagement and aligned to the workflows, integrations and user groups supported.

During the agreed support period, buyers have access to named specialists familiar with the specific workflows, business rules and automation components delivered. Support covers workflow behaviour, configuration queries, integration issues and user access related to the implemented solution.

Support levels, availability and response times are defined as part of the engagement and reflect the scale and operational importance of the workflows delivered. Support may include purpose-built support features, such as in-application messaging or workflow monitoring views, where appropriate.

The service does not provide a generic helpdesk or standardised support model. Support is limited to the workflows delivered as part of the service and does not include wider application support or ongoing managed services unless explicitly agreed.
